Lines Matching defs:isservice
1248 * *ep to a valid scf_service_t or scf_instance_t, and set *isservice to
1252 fmri_to_entity(scf_handle_t *h, const char *fmri, void **ep, int *isservice)
1288 *isservice = 1;
1303 *isservice = 0;
1576 * Refresh entity. If isservice is zero, take entity to be an scf_instance_t *.
1589 refresh_entity(int isservice, void *entity, const char *fmri,
1595 if (!isservice) {
3268 int isservice;
3280 &dependent_cbdata.sc_parent, &isservice);
3301 &dependent_cbdata.sc_parent, &isservice);
3341 entity_destroy(dependent_cbdata.sc_parent, isservice);
3358 isservice);
3364 isservice);
3382 entity_destroy(dependent_cbdata.sc_parent, isservice);
3404 entity_destroy(dependent_cbdata.sc_parent, isservice);
10042 int isservice;
10064 serr = fmri_to_entity(g_hndl, fmri, &entity, &isservice);
10124 if (entity_get_pg(entity, isservice, exp_str, opg) != 0) {
11907 entity_has_no_pgs(void *ent, int isservice)
11919 if (isservice) {
11996 int isservice;
12005 result = fmri_to_entity(g_hndl, fmri, &entity, &isservice);
12030 if (entity_get_pg(entity, isservice, name, pg) != 0) {
12072 if (isservice) {
12088 if (!isservice && entity_has_no_pgs(entity, isservice)) {
12117 if (isservice) {
12132 if ((isservice && svc != NULL) || (!isservice && inst != NULL)) {
12133 (void) refresh_entity(isservice, entity, fmri, inst, iter,
12138 if (isservice && (inst != NULL && iter != NULL)) {
12144 if (!isservice && svc != NULL) {
12150 entity_destroy(entity, isservice);